      Society often glorifies the “grind”, late nights, endless hustling, and constant sacrifice. Struggle is worn as a badge of honor, proof that one is pushing hard enough. Yet, when success finally comes, many feel uneasy, as if they don’t deserve rest or stability without another uphill battle.

      This raises the question: are we addicted to the struggle more than the success itself? Perhaps the chase gives a sense of identity, while the destination feels unfamiliar or even empty. In a world where productivity is equated with worth, success without struggle can almost feel meaningless.

      Maybe true growth requires us to redefine success, not just as survival through struggle, but as the ability to embrace ease, peace, and fulfillment without guilt.
